Output 63b291984bb110587c8d0d9e1aef8cfdb3c2db2f51151b9749705d73b767dc3f: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d51da598c14f9c5814a3aaf190822f192bffeca4 OP_EQUAL
address
3M7sNJZz3BbWxND4aDJ6fD6skocwqr5a8j
transaction
63b291984bb110587c8d0d9e1aef8cfdb3c2db2f51151b9749705d73b767dc3f
spent
true